Most common problems, symptoms & fixes for the Tata 475 SI 70 engine.
Engine Tata 475 SI 70
Symptoms:
- Reduced engine power and sluggish acceleration
- Rough idling or engine stalling at low speeds
- Increased fuel consumption and poor mileage
- Difficulty starting the engine, especially in cold conditions
- Occasional knocking or unusual engine noises
Diagnosis:
- Check for clogged or dirty fuel injectors causing poor fuel atomization
- Inspect spark plugs and ignition system for wear or fouling
- Examine air filter for blockage reducing airflow to the engine
- Test the CNG fuel system for leaks or pressure inconsistencies
- Verify engine sensors (such as oxygen sensor, MAP sensor) are functioning correctly
- Look for carbon deposits in combustion chambers affecting performance
Fixes:
- Clean or replace fuel injectors to restore proper fuel delivery
- Replace spark plugs and service ignition components as needed
- Change air filter regularly to ensure adequate airflow
- Repair any leaks in the CNG fuel lines and maintain correct fuel pressure
- Replace faulty sensors to ensure accurate engine management
- Perform decarbonization of the engine to remove deposits and improve combustion
- Regularly service the engine oil and coolant system to prevent overheating and wear
Prevention:
- Follow the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ule strictly
- Use quality fuel and lubricants suitable for CNG engines
- Regularly inspect and maintain the CNG fuel system to avoid leaks and pressure drops
- Keep air intake and exhaust systems clean and unobstructed
- Avoid prolonged idling and harsh driving conditions that stress the engine
- Schedule periodic engine tune-ups to maintain optimal performance and efficiency
By addressing these common issues proactively, owners of Tata Indica eV2 Xeta CNG and Indigo eCS CNG vehicles equipped with the Tata 475 SI 70 engine can ensure reliable operation and extend engine life.
